In the Linux kernel, the following vulnerability has been resolved:

nfc: hci: shdlc: Stop timers and work before freeing context

llc_shdlc_deinit() purges SHDLC skb queues and frees the llc_shdlc structure while its timers and state machine work may still be active.

Timer callbacks can schedule sm_work, and sm_work accesses SHDLC state and the skb queues. If teardown happens in parallel with a queued/running work item, it can lead to UAF and other shutdown races.

Stop all SHDLC timers and cancel sm_work synchronously before purging the queues and freeing the context.

Found by Linux Verification Center (linuxtesting.org) with SVACE.
